Dead Ringers has appointed Brent Thomas, who holds more than 28 years of deathcare experience, as head of business development. He started in cemetery and funeral preneed sales before quickly advancing into sales leadership roles. After joining Batesville in 2002, he helped launch a pet-cremation startup, served as a cremation expert and consulted on key accounts. More recently, Thomas led the sales training and development team at Homesteaders.

In conjunction with this strategic hire, Dead Ringers also unveiled its enhanced service offerings. The company’s “Growth Plan” delivers comprehensive leadership strategy, one-on-one staff coaching, group training sessions and ongoing customer-experience evaluations.
Complementing this hands-on approach is CXpertise, Dead Ringers’ new on-demand learning platform that features video modules, downloadable resources, monthly webinars and specialized classes. When professionals utilize both programs together, they’re eligible to achieve “Dead Ringers Certification,” a new milestone for customer-experience excellence in deathcare. deadringers.co
